Most Popular Fine & Studio Arts Undergraduate Certificate School
Our analysis found Missouri Southern State University to be the most popular school for fine and studio arts students who want to pursue a undergraduate certificate in the Plains States Region . Missouri Southern is a small public school located in the small city of Joplin.
Of the 2 students majoring in Fine Arts at Missouri Southern, 50% are male and 50% are female.
